Analysis
The most recent figure for fungicides (excl. haz. pest.) β import value in Lao People's Democratic Republic is 4,465 1000 USD, measured in 2023.
The figure is down 19.2% on the previous year and up 232,317.0% over ten years.
Over the whole period, fungicides (excl. haz. pest.) β import value in Lao People's Democratic Republic peaked at 6,558 1000 USD in 2020 and was at its lowest, 1.81 1000 USD, in 2015.
The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

About this data
The FAOSTAT Pesticides Trade domain contains data on internationally traded pesticides (values and quantities). Data are sourced from international and national trade statistics, predominantly from UN COMTRADE (from 1990 onwards) or from national country trade tapes (1961-1990). Data for the period 1961-1989 cover only Import and Export values (FAOSTAT element codes 5622 and 5922). Data from 1990 onwards also include Import and Export quantities (codes 5610 and 5910) and include a complete time-series for Pesticides (total). The domain contains information on the trade of pesticides products in either: a) finished forms and/or packaging; or b) separate chemically-defined compounds relevant to the Rotterdam Convention on the Prior Informed Consent Procedure for Certain Hazardous Chemicals and Pesticides in International Trade.
